What causes standing water to appear in basements without any visible leaks?
Standing water in your Port Byron, IL basement can appear from sources you cannot see directly. Hydrostatic pressure forces moisture through porous concrete during seasonal changes. We often find water entering through microscopic cracks in the concrete that are invisible but allow considerable seepage. Furthermore, condensation from poor ventilation can accumulate into puddles, though this is less common than foundation seepage. How quickly does standing water need to be removed to prevent mold growth?
Mold spores begin growing within the first two days after water exposure in Port Byron, IL properties. The more humid the conditions in your Illinois home, the faster fungal growth establish themselves. Why does water keep returning after removing it ourselves?
Persistent moisture after DIY removal typically means the water source hasn’t been fixed. When residents in Port Byron, IL extract surface water without stopping where it’s entering, water returns from active leaks. Typical sources include failed sump pumps that keep adding water faster than you can remove it. Another factor, household wet-dry vacuums cannot remove water from building materials the way our commercial equipment can – leaving trapped dampness that resurfaces as visible water. Which items can be saved after exposure to standing water?
Recovery potential depends on exposure duration. Non-porous items like metal can typically be saved if we extract water quickly. Absorbent items like books have limited salvage potential, especially after prolonged contact or if the water contained contaminants.
